Which of the following correctly characterizes the different post-war goals of the United States and the Soviet Union?

History
1 answer:
Bogdan [553]3 years ago
7 0

The first alternative is correct (A).

The Cold War opposed two powers aimed at dominating the world economic system. The US aimed at developing capitalism and expanding the democratic system, while the Soviet Union aimed to implement the communist system. Communist systems are characterized by state control of the means of production, so that usually only one party controls each communist country.

“Colorism is a colonization of the mind” what does this quote means??
aliya0001 [1]

Answer:

Colorism is a colonization of the mind” what does this quote means??

Explanation:

Skin color matters because we are a visual species and we respond to one another based on the way we physically present. Add to that the “like belongs with like” beliefs most people harbor, and the race-based prejudices human beings have attached to certain skin colors, and we come to present-day society, where skin color becomes a loaded signifier of identity and value. In the U.S. in particular, where we have an extremely diverse population, race still matters, but color matters, too.

In the 21st century, as America becomes less white and the multiracial community—formed by interracial unions and immigration—continues to expand, color will be even more significant than race in both public and private interactions. Why? Because a person’s skin color is an irrefutable visual fact that is impossible to hide, whereas race is a constructed, quasi-scientific classification that is often only visible on a government form.

Which aspect of warfare is NOT needed in order for Blitzkrieg to work?
ASHA 777 [7]

Answer: A. Cavalry

Explanation: The "blitzkrieg" is a military tactic that was created by the Germans during World War 2. Speed is a requirement as a blitzkrieg is meant to overpower the enemy before it has time to prepare for battle or receive aid from allies. Tanks and planes are also key components as they are powerful and maneuverable, which is also needed for a blitzkrieg to be successful. Cavalry is not, and never was, needed for a blitzkrieg.

How representatives did each state have in the article of confederation
serious [3.7K]

Answer:

The Articles of Confederation created the primary national congress to represent the interests of the states: every state would appoint between 2 and 7 delegates to the congress, and every state delegation would have one vote.
